CodeJ.log
로그인
CodeJ.log
로그인
[Spring]CRUD와 SQL쿼리
윤재열
·
2022년 2월 7일
팔로우
0
Spring
0
Spring
목록 보기
17/72
JPA로깅 설정
resources -> application.properties
hibernate.SQL이 새로 등록 된것을 볼 수 있습니다.
이쁘게 보이기
쿼리가 포멧이 잡혀서 잘 출력되는 것을 확인 할 수 있습니다.
쿼리를 던지다보면 ?같은 것을 볼 수 있습니다 ?값에 어떤 변수값이 담겨져 있는데 그것을 보여주기 위한 설정을 해줍니다.
그리고 계속 재시작할때마다 jdbc의 주소값을 복사붙여넣기 했지만 이제 고정값으로 넣어주겠습니다.
서버를 재시작 하고 jdbc를 찾아보면 고정된 것을 알 수 있습니다.
2. SQL 쿼리 로그 확인
왜 갑자기 안되었는지 생각해보면 더미데이터에 이미 id 1,2,3이 있는데 여기에 또 id 1이라는 값을 입력하여서 에러가 발생합니다.
Entity클래스의 @GeneratedValue 어노테이션을 다음과 같이 바꾸어 DB가 아이디를 자동생성하게 합니다.
이제 잘 등록이 되는 것을 볼 수 있습니다.
3. 생성(INSERT)쿼리
4. 조회(SELECT)쿼리
5. 갱신(UPDATE)쿼리
6. 삭제(DELETE)쿼리
윤재열
블로그 이전합니다! https://jyyoun1022.tistory.com/
팔로우
이전 포스트
[Spring]데이터 삭제하기
다음 포스트
[Spring]RestAPI 와 JSON
0개의 댓글
댓글 작성